When you say "these two" are you referring to the 2 white connectors and mating them to one another???? If that's the case just cut the connectors and match the wires to their counterparts on the opposite end.

On the other hand, (based on the pic provided) the connector is showing 4 openings that would lead me to believe that those were connected to some kind/type of relay (as shown below) so when you turned the switch on, the relay closed the circuit and the lights came on. Have you looked at the PIAA website or gave them a call to ask about their wiring??

Lastly, use a meter and test/check the wires to see what goes where.

the 4 connectors (if it is a relay connection) would work as follows:

one to the power the relay
one to ground the relay
one to the switch
one to the accessory (light)

Being that there are the 4 outlets and how they are arranged/configured (all horizontal & side by side), leads me to believe its a relay connector. The other "clue" is that its square and PIAA has a square relay unit.
